Content Subtypes module proposal (discussion)

Following text was moved from wiki page to discuss it. Use that wiki to form up a feature list and for task planning.

Inspired by Taxonomy fields module.

Often it's hard to make an “universal” set of fields to describe some real-world object with single content type. Many fields in many cases will be empty or filled in by default. The alternative is to make a lot of “pre-defined” types, but there are no useful tools to organize them and associate with a custom logic.
